The rockier parts of our hearts have always held a warm little place for dance friendly UK dudes Bloc Party, and as such it was interesting to hear news last week that the band’s firebrand ringleader Kele Okereke would be venturing out on his own for a solo album.

That news has just got a little more interesting as FACT Magazine reports that Okereke will be indulging his dance leanings on the side project, enlisting the services of club favourites Spank Rock and Stereosonic whiz Hudson Mohawke.

Speaking to UK outlet Teletext, Hudson Mohawke gave the early word on the record, letting slip he’s contributing some beats. “It hasn’t been finalised yet, but I’m doing a bit of stuff for the album. He [Okereke]’s doing the record with one of the guys from Spank Rock.”

Come to think of it, we’re not terribly surprised to hear about Okereke’s club re-direction. When you take into account Bloc Party’s penchant for releasing companion remix albums filled with reworks from the likes of Erol Alkan, Ladytron, and Armand Van Helden, not to mention Okereke’s recent collaboration with heavy-hitter Tiesto, it all makes perfect sense.
